STATE POLICY ON THE SOCIAL PROTECTION OF PERSONS WITH DISABILITIES IN THE RUSSIAN FEDERATION
Abstract and keywords
Abstract:
The current social climate demands new protective measures for persons with disabilities alongside improvements to the relevant legislation. This article examines Russia’s state policy on the social protection of persons with disabilities from terminological and legal perspectives. It analyzes the concepts of politicy, public policy, social policy, social protection, and disability to define the specific category of state policy on the social protection of persons with disabilities. The authors developed a classification of regulatory documents governing social support for persons with disabilities to highlight critical gaps in its implementation. These regulatory acts were grouped by level, object, status, and form of assistance. While current Russian legislation addresses various aspects of life for people with disabilities, promotes their social adaptation, and increases social inclusivity, certain systemic issues persist. Certain shortcomings in legal regulation, financing, interdepartmental cooperation, and law enforcement practices continue to hinder this category of citizens from fully exercising their rights.
